The US, China and 'Technology War'

Lim, Darren

Description

The typical fury and noise of President Donald Trump's "trade war" with China is all just a prelude to a longer and more significant drama. China and the United States are competing for technological dominance in the 21st century, setting the stage for an emerging 'technology war'. From Huawei's exclusion from the US 5G network to the blocking of Google and Facebook in China, the battle is far from over and national security issues are raising the stakes with potentially hazardous consequences.
